def test__pattern_name(self): """ Tests the pattern name. """ from radical.ensemblemd import Pipeline dp = Pipeline() assert dp.name == "Pipeline"
def test__pipeline_pattern_api(self): """ Tests the Pipeline pattern API. """ from radical.ensemblemd import Pipeline dp = Pipeline() assert dp.name == "Pipeline"
def __init__(self, instances): Pipeline.__init__(self, instances)
def __init__(self, steps, instances): Pipeline.__init__(self, steps, instances)
def __init__(self, instances, link_directives, checksum_inputfile, download_output): Pipeline.__init__(self, instances) self._link_directives = link_directives self._checksum_inputfile = checksum_inputfile self._download_output = download_output
def test_pattern_number_stages(self): from radical.ensemblemd import Pipeline pattern = Pipeline(stages=2, tasks=1) assert pattern.stages == 2
def test_pattern_tasks(self): from radical.ensemblemd import Pipeline pattern = Pipeline(stages=2, tasks=2) assert pattern.tasks == 2
def test_pattern_name(self): from radical.ensemblemd import Pipeline pattern = Pipeline() assert pattern.name == 'Pipeline'
def __init__(self,steps,instances): Pipeline.__init__(self, steps,instaces)
def __init__(self, instances, output_copy_directives): Pipeline.__init__(self, instances) self._output_copy_directives = output_copy_directives
def __init__(self, instances, idle_time=0): self.idle_time = idle_time Pipeline.__init__(self, instances)